#560913 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#560913 is composed of 33.7% red, 3.5%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.5% magenta, 77.9%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 352.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 18.6%. #560913 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ac1226 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

Shades and Tints of #560913

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0203 is the darkest color, while #fffc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#560913

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#312e2e is the less saturated color, while #5d020e is the most saturated one.
